ws=wb.create_sheet(sheetName) # 写入方式1:(行、列、值) ws.cell(row=1,column=1,value="python") ws.cell(row=1,column=2).value="java" ws.cell(row=1,column=3).value="松勤" ws['D1'].value="sq" # 写入方式2:append方法 row= ["p...
ws.cell(row=5, column=6).value = 'A' ws.cell(row=5, column=7).value = 'B' ws.cell(row=5, column=8).value = 'W' ws.cell(row=6, column=5).value = 'C' ws.cell(row=6, column=6).value = 'D' ws.cell(row=6, column=7).value = 'E' ws.cell(row=6, column=8).va...
(1,max_col+1): cell = ws.cell(i,j) G_1 = cell.font.size * (cell.value.count('\n')+1) # 最小行高 = 字号大小*行数 G = max(G_1,G) print(f'第{i}行行高为{G}') ws.row_dimensions[i].height = G + 4 #设置行高时+4,上下都留的空间,文字不拥挤 # 保存工作簿 wb.save(...
ws.cell(row=5, column=6).value ='A' ws.cell(row=5, column=7).value ='B' ws.cell(row=5, column=8).value ='W' ws.cell(row=6, column=5).value ='C' ws.cell(row=6, column=6).value ='D' ws.cell(row=6, column=7).value ='E' ws.cell(row=6, column=8).value ='W...
cell_value = ws.cell_value(row_index,col_index)else: cell_value = ws.cell_value(row_index, col_index) print(cell_value) 备注: 1.在后续运用过程中发现xlrd模块,不支持xls格式的excel了。 2.上面方式加载excel后,merged_cells是一个空的list。
print(sheet['A1'].value) # 迭代读取所有行 for row in sheet.rows: for cell in row: print(cell.value) # 迭代读取所有列 for column in sheet.columns: for cell in column: print(cell.value) 1. 2. 3. 4. 5. 6. 7. 8. 9.
cell1=ws1.cell(1, 0).value print('A2单元格内容:',cell1) 03 openpyxl 1、介绍 全称:openpythonexcel 安装openpyxl库:pip install openpyxl 2、读取Excel文件 1)导包: importopenpyxl 2)打开Excel文件 wb=openpyxl.load_workbook(filename) 3)打开工作表: ...
ws.cell(1, 1).value = “合并单元格内容” ws.unmerge_cells(“A1:D1”) # 注意设置样式时只设置左上角单元格的样式即可 from openpyxl.styles import Font, Alignment font = Font(name=u’宋体’, size=28, bold = True) align = Alignment(horizontal=’center’, vertical=’center’) 合并单元格...
ws.cell(row,column):获取单元格 ws.append():在表尾追加行 ws.insert_rows():在指定位置插入行 ws.delete_rows():删除指定行 ws.merge_cells():合并单元格 单元格操作 cell.value:获取或设置单元格的值 cell.row:单元格的行号 cell.column:单元格的列号 ...
ws.cell(row=i, column=2).value = i # 设置公式结果缓存值 ws["A1"].value = ws["A1"]....